温州大学:聚焦导电油墨技术突破,助力国产电子标签产业升级
Huan Qiu Wang Zi Xun· 2025-06-05 10:37
Core Insights - A team of undergraduate students from Wenzhou University has developed a high-performance conductive ink with completely independent intellectual property rights, achieving a 6-fold increase in conductivity and a 35% reduction in cost, which supports the upgrade of the domestic electronic label industry [1][3]. Group 1: Research Breakthrough - The team faced numerous challenges during a three-month research period, initially struggling with substandard conductivity in their samples [3]. - Through extensive research, including reviewing over 200 professional papers and making 137 formula adjustments, the team significantly improved their product [3]. - The introduction of a gallium-doped formula led to a substantial 6-fold increase in conductivity, while adjustments in screen printing parameters improved electronic label response speed [3]. Group 2: Intellectual Property and Collaboration - The project has established a complete intellectual property system, with 6 SCI papers published and 8 patents applied for [3]. - The project is expected to complete a pilot test phase of 50-100 kilograms by June this year and has already formed cooperation intentions with companies like Xinggu Optoelectronics and Zhejiang Mashang [3]. - Mass production of the product is projected to reduce electronic label production costs by approximately 40% [3]. 山东龙口:葡萄特色产业带活村集体经济
Core Insights - The article highlights the innovative development model of Yejiji Village in Longkou City, Shandong Province, focusing on the integration of party building and the grape industry to enhance rural economic growth [1] Group 1: Party Building and Economic Development - Yejiji Village utilizes a "Party Building Chain" to connect the industrial chain, integrating over 300 acres of land to establish a smart grape industry park [2] - The village has formed a cooperative model involving party branches, leading enterprises, and farmers, resulting in an average annual income increase of over 30,000 yuan for more than 200 households [1][2] - The village signed a directed purchase agreement with Yantai Changyu Group, ensuring stable income for farmers through a complete "planting-processing-sales" industrial chain [2] Group 2: Technological Empowerment - The introduction of modern agricultural technology services, including soil testing and crop selection, has improved the smart farming level in Yejiji Village [3] - A "5G + Smart Agriculture" management system has been deployed, allowing real-time data collection for better farming practices, saving 200 yuan in labor costs per acre [3] - The development of a traceability app for grapes has increased the premium rate of Yejiji Village's grapes, with online sales exceeding 1.5 million yuan last year [3] Group 3: Diversified Income Generation - The village promotes the integration of agriculture, tourism, and education, establishing a high-end grape planting garden and a science museum, attracting over 50 research teams annually [4] - The transformation of idle farmhouses into "Grape Fragrance Homestays" has led to an average annual income increase of 25,000 yuan per household [4] - Collaboration with universities to develop deep-processing products has created job opportunities for local women, increasing their monthly income by 1,800 yuan [4] Group 4: Shared Prosperity Mechanisms - Yejiji Village has implemented a "secondary dividend" distribution model, with total dividends exceeding 400,000 yuan last year [5] - The establishment of an "Industry Development Fund" supports low-income families, helping 12 households achieve an average annual income increase of 15,000 yuan [5] - The village has also adopted a land management model that integrates village committees, cooperatives, and farmers, significantly increasing collective economic income [6] Group 5: Cross-Village Collaboration - The formation of a grape industry alliance with five neighboring villages has standardized technical practices and shared sales channels, leading to an average income increase of over 80,000 yuan for alliance villages [6]

宁波推进产学研深度融合
Xin Hua Wang· 2025-06-04 01:52
去年以来,宁波积极探索校企联合招聘高层次人才的新模式。"通过校企人才'共引、共享、共 用',实现编制由高校'兜底'、全职服务在企业,推动高层次人才交流共享。"宁波市委人才办相关负责 人说,在浙大宁波理工学院、宁波工程学院与宁波十多家龙头企业的推动下,至今,校企已联合招引博 士人才30余人。 原标题:宁波推进产学研深度融合 校企共引共用高层次人才 毕业季来临,不少应届毕业生面临就业抉择。近日,即将毕业的博士王宏却得到了一次"鱼与熊 掌"兼得的机会——若通过由浙大宁波理工学院联合企业举办的专场面试,就能进入企业博士后工作 站,实现"预留编制在高校、全职服务在企业"。待出站后,他可以选择留在企业,也可进入高校当老 师。 博士后培养采用"三位一体"导师制,由学校合作导师、企业合作导师、博士后工作站依托高校流动 站合作导师共同指导。目前,曾赫男正与团队联合研发适用于智能座舱场景的灵犀手势手环,企业合作 导师在研发中提供了关键指导。"校企联培模式,解决了以往校企合作中教师实践经验不足的问题,使 博士能全职参与企业创新,既提升了产业认知,又为未来教学科研打下了基础。"均胜电子人力资源经 理谢卫说。 在不少校企负责人看来,校 ...

新疆兵团八师:科技创新引领“戈壁明珠”新飞跃
Zhong Guo Xin Wen Wang· 2025-06-03 04:12
在绿色能源领域,中新建电力集团一五〇团"光伏+防沙治沙"及生态农业工程项目,采用"林光互 补""草光互补"创新模式,在光伏板间隙种植沙棘、枸杞等植被,构建防风固沙生态体系。该项目已顺 利送电,预计年提供绿色电力约1.5亿千瓦时,减少碳排放约7.8万吨,实现生态与经济效益双赢。 在农业科技创新方面,新疆天业集团蘑菇湖现代节水农业示范基地引入智能打顶机器人,融合三维重 建、AI规划等技术,精准完成棉花摘顶作业;自主研发的"暗管排水控盐"技术,有效破解盐碱地种植难 题。基地还广泛应用节水灌溉技术,依托大数据平台提升农业生产效率,成为兵团现代农业的典范。 石河子市持续加码政策支持,出台"科技创新十条",对科技成果转化项目最高奖励500万元,设立10亿 元产业基金支持龙头企业发展。经开区修订《关于加快推进石河子国家自主创新示范区建设的若干政 策》,加大人才引育力度,设立"人才发展专项资金",赋予人才管理自主权,为创新人才提供子女就 学、医疗服务等绿色通道。 从昔日屯垦戍边的垦区,到今日科技创新的高地,石河子市用产业与智慧的交融,在亚欧大陆腹地书写 着新时代的产业传奇。当"一带一路"的春风拂过新疆广袤的土地,这颗戈壁明珠 ...
